    Sportbet Withdrawal Issues Earn it F rating
    ... in my opinion.

    Will give details in a couple weeks, but be warned. They are no longer processing moneybookers withdrawals, despite accepting deposits. Requested a payout over 2 months ago, and with a lot of hassle, finally received a check which may or may not bounce. Will keep you updated.

                                    Oh dear. I've been getting increasingly depressed reading these posts. I have a payout request for $1500 and another for under $500 pending with them via MoneyBookers since December 5th. Here's the latest email I received from them:

                                    Martin,

                                    Thanks for contacting our customer service department. I have just checked in with the accounting department and you are the next in line for money bookers. I know that we are experiencing a delay with them cause of some technical problems, but as soon as it is solved we will send the funds to your account.

                                    Thanks and I apologize for the delay on your payout.

                                    I started getting anxious and sent them the following:

                                    See the message below. This is dated FOUR DAYS AGO and I
                                    was supposed to be next in line!

                                    Come on guys, you are supposed to be a highly rated sportsbook and
                                    you've taken approaching two weeks to process a piffling $1500 payout.

                                    From tomorrow I think I need to start warning people on the SBR forum
                                    and the other forums I am a member of about slow payouts from Sportbet.

                                    Hope that won't be necessary, but you can't be proud of this level of
                                    service to a new customer can you?

                                    That was about a half hour ago and I tuned in to the SBR forum to check if anyone else was struggling with Sportbet payouts, and before I had finished reading the posts I had this message from Sportbet customer service:


                                    Dear customer,

                                    Greetings from our customer service department! I wanted to inform you about the pending Money Bookers payout we have for you. Since you made the deposit via Neteller we can send it that way and have it in your account by today. All we need is your neteller account number and to know that it's ok with you to receive it this way.

                                    Thanks and let us know as soon as possible to see what we can do.

                                    Well - it will be quite a result I think if they do actually live up to this!

                                    Hopefully I'll post in a couple of minutes to say they paid in full!

                                    Wow - $1500 in my Neteller account already. result!

                                    Now just have to chase the other $400 odd.
